A recent survey conducted by Yellojobs tried to uncover the reasons why people are leaving companies. Besides for the money factor the other factors that listed high were non co-operating, bad superiors, no further growth and remuneration, uninteresting job profile, office politics and work environment were the other reasons cited for changing jobs.

Naukri.com India’s largest job portal has gone international. Even earlier naukri.com had job postings from overseas locations but now it has acknowledged the overseas potential and created a separate section for international job postings. Im sure if you are an active reader then you must have heard the buzz about naukri.com looking at launching an education portal. Also recently there was speculation that the portal might be called Shiksha.com. In English ‘Shiksha’ stands for education so its right in line with the Naukri lineage which means jobs in english.
